AI Investment Analysis of Johnson Outdoors Inc. (JOUT) Stock

Strategic Position

Johnson Outdoors Inc. (JOUT) is a leading global outdoor recreation company that designs, manufactures, and markets innovative outdoor equipment across four primary segments: Fishing, Camping, Watercraft Recreation, and Diving. The company's well-known brands include Minn Kota (electric trolling motors), Humminbird (fish finders), Old Town (canoes and kayaks), and SCUBAPRO (diving equipment). Johnson Outdoors holds a strong market position in niche outdoor segments, particularly in fishing technology, where its Minn Kota and Humminbird brands dominate the electric trolling motor and marine electronics markets. The company's competitive advantages stem from its strong brand recognition, proprietary technology (such as advanced sonar and GPS systems), and a loyal customer base in outdoor enthusiast communities.

Financial Strengths

  • Revenue Drivers: Fishing segment (Minn Kota, Humminbird) contributes the majority of revenue (~70% in recent filings), followed by Diving (SCUBAPRO) and Watercraft Recreation (Old Town).
  • Profitability: Gross margins have historically been strong (~40-45%) due to premium product pricing and manufacturing efficiencies. The company maintains a solid balance sheet with low debt and consistent free cash flow generation.
  • Partnerships: Collaborates with marine and outdoor retailers (e.g., Bass Pro Shops, Cabela's) but no major strategic alliances disclosed.

Innovation

Holds numerous patents in marine electronics (e.g., Side Imaging sonar technology) and invests in R&D for connected fishing systems and battery-powered watercraft.

Key Risks

  • Regulatory: Subject to environmental regulations (e.g., lead-acid battery disposal) and potential tariffs on imported components.
  • Competitive: Faces competition from Garmin (marine electronics) and Brunswick (low-cost trolling motors). Market share pressure in diving equipment from new entrants.
  • Financial: Exposure to discretionary consumer spending; revenue volatility in Camping segment.
  • Operational: Supply chain disruptions (e.g., semiconductor shortages for electronics) noted in recent 10-K filings.

Future Outlook

  • Growth Strategies: Focus on expanding digital integration in fishing gear (e.g., Humminbird's connectivity with smartphones) and sustainability initiatives (lithium-powered motors).
  • Catalysts: New product launches (typically announced at annual trade shows like ICAST), seasonal demand spikes (Q2/Q3 fishing season).
  • Long Term Opportunities: Growth in recreational fishing participation (ASA data shows 10% increase in U.S. anglers since 2020) and trend toward eco-friendly outdoor gear.
